Re: Soundcloud

I agree the waveform thing is a bit of a gimmick but, as you say, it looks nice. I have found Soundcloud easy to use, it will accept a wide variety of formats and upload times are generally pretty quick. The interface is pretty clean and it does not seem to be plagued by adverts. If you make your tracks downloadable (and you have a choice), the download will be in the format you uploaded so you can use it to transfer material to others in high quality formats. The site converts your uploads to mp3 for playback on the site.

There are free and paid for accounts. The free version has a limit on uploads but the limit is not on disk space or number of files but on the total playing time. You get a total of 120 minutes playing time which I think is pretty good. If you want more time, you have to pay.
